CSAT Paper I Analysis

Topic 2011 2012 2013


History and Culture 13 20 15
Economy 18 12 18
Polity 17 25 18
Geography 11 11 14
Environment & Bio-diversity 22 23 22
Science & Technology 19 9 13
Total 100 100 100
CSAT General Ability Test Paper 2 Syllabus
CSAT Paper II: 200 Marks; Duration: Two Hours; Number of Questions: 80
1. Comprehension
2. Interpersonal skills including communication skills
3. Logical reasoning and analytical ability
4. Decision making and problem solving
5. General mental ability
6. Basic numeracy (numbers and their relations, orders of magnitude etc.) (Class X level), Data Interpretation
(charts, graphs, tables, data sufficiency etc. - Class X level)
7. English Language Comprehension skills (Class X level).
8. Questions relating to English Language Comprehension skills of Class X level. (will be tested through passages
from English language only without providing Hindi translation)
CSAT Paper II Analysis
Topic 2011 2012 2013
Basic Numeracy 13 3 19
General Mental Ability 15 16 12
Comprehension 27 32 23
Decision Making & Problem Solving 6 7 6
Analytical Ability & Logical Reasoning 10 14 12
English Language Comprehension Skills 9 8 8
Total 80 80 80
